Benefits of Using Resin Insulation in Dry Type Transformers
Resin insulation in dry type transformers has become increasingly popular in recent years due to its numerous benefits. These transformers are widely used in various industries and applications, thanks to their reliability, safety, and efficiency. In this article, we will explore the advantages of using resin insulation in dry type transformers and why it is the preferred choice for many manufacturing companies. One of the key benefits of resin insulation in dry type transformers is its superior thermal performance. The resin material used in these transformers has excellent thermal conductivity, which helps to dissipate heat more effectively. This results in lower operating temperatures and improved efficiency, making resin-insulated transformers ideal for high-demand applications where heat dissipation is crucial. Additionally, resin insulation offers better protection against environmental factors such as moisture, dust, and chemicals. The resin material is highly resistant to moisture and corrosion, ensuring that the transformer remains well-protected in harsh operating conditions. This makes resin-insulated transformers a reliable choice for outdoor installations or industrial environments where exposure to the elements is a concern. Furthermore, resin insulation in dry type transformers is non-flammable and self-extinguishing, providing an added layer of safety. In the event of a fault or overload, the resin material will not catch fire or release toxic fumes, reducing the risk of fire hazards and ensuring the safety of personnel and equipment. This makes resin-insulated transformers a preferred choice for applications where safety is a top priority. Another advantage of resin insulation in dry type transformers is its compact and lightweight design. The resin material allows for a more compact construction, resulting in smaller and lighter transformers compared to traditional oil-filled transformers. This makes resin-insulated transformers easier to transport, install, and maintain, saving time and resources for manufacturing companies. In addition to its thermal, environmental, and safety benefits, resin insulation in dry type transformers also offers improved electrical performance. The resin material has excellent dielectric properties, providing better insulation and reducing the risk of electrical breakdowns. This results in more reliable and efficient operation, with lower maintenance requirements and longer service life for the transformer.
